Omar Torres - IRON WILL ...

Editorial by

 

  Its quiet here in The Wasps Nest gym (2341) the day after they received 3 losses and no one seems to want to talk. Its all business with the training,  but we were able to manage a brief interview with Omar Torres (178244).

Hello Omar, Thanks for giving us a bit of your time. It seems you’ve been hurt pretty badly after the fight, and were you expecting to be dealt something like that?
Torres: Yeah, the guys are just fired up and want to prove even more that we win fights. And that we are all great fighters. You see if one of us fails everyone does. Its the sort of family the Wasps Nest is. We really are all brothers in arms.

-Torres: No I was expecting to destroy him, I had come of an awesome amateur record and getting your ass whooped in your first Pro cage fight is very eye opening.

Have you heard any news or word from your sponsors about the loss?
Torres: Yeah, they have all been very supportive and want me to get back up on my feet, They all truly believe in me which is so awesome.

Do you feel you have or should have tried a different strategy for the fight. Maybe a different game plan?
Torres: We scout each fight and strategies for it weeks in advance, and even going into the last week or few days. We still tweak the plan. So no I think my team and I did and prepared the best way we could for the fight. Not to mention the best way.

What are you and your team doing right now to get over the loss?
Torres: Well, what do people do who want to get over losses. They get back up on their feet and move forward. They hit it even harder and with even more will power. Thats me, Thats my team. We learn, evolve, innovate, & get better. Thats the way we do it.

  Do you feel that making the move to the pro ranks was a good move given your only 22 yours of age.
Torres: I think thats a really good age to turn pro, a lot of guys are older but i think i have the youth advantage going for me. Also my skills ...

You were hurt in the fight, has that affected your present training?
Torres: Yeah I got hurt in the fight but, that does not really effect training. Im still in the gym daily. I may be hurt but let me tell you I am coming back stronger, smarter, and a million times deadlier.

- Ok, last question. How do you feel about stepping into the big leagues, the pro arena and all the hoopla thats goes with it?

Torres: It feel good. I have always dreamed of being here, I always saw my self here and I am here to stay. I love all my sponsors. They have been very helpful and supportive, what ever i ask they are always there to help me out. My clothing sponsor UFG - Untouchable fight Gear (3147) have been very cool. They ask me for any cool ideas or designs i could see my self wearing. I love that interaction with sponsors and companies.

How about the Ring Wars contract signing?
Torres: Everything is good I guess. I know Jason, is in very good terms with Lyle - Lyle Humphreys (33988) but we heard the organization is under-going some changes, ownership wise. So we shall see. Maybe you should talk to Jason about that. Ok I gotta go. Thanks.

The interview ended as Omar had to get back to his training. Me coffee and pen in hand would just want to thank the Wasps Nest again and for always being so welcoming. Thanks guys.
